That Mike the Tiger was Mark(?) Jeffers. He revolutionized what it was to be the Tiger Mascot. I went to most games that year. He had a little skit like that set up for every game. For Kentucky, there was a guy in a white/blue suit sitting in rocking chair in front of a little white house (“My Old Kentucky Home”). Mike pretended to be a plane and crashed into it. He once showed up in a hover craft. And then against Ole Miss he was brought to midfield in a coffin and emerged as the undead Mike the Vampire.
